FDA LABEL GENERIC: Petrolatum MFR: Physicians Total Care, Inc.

Petrolatum 0.929 Mg/mg Topical Ointment

Active Ingredient:

White Petrolatum (929.3 mg)

Purpose:

Emollient

INDICATIONS AND USAGE

Uses:

first aid in minor burns scalds sunburn windburn diaper rash chafing chapped skin nipple care abrasions cuts ulcers

WARNINGS

Warnings:

For external use only.

Ask doctor before use if you have severe or extensive burns.

When using this product the treatment of ulcers, severe cuts or wounds should be under the direction of a doctor.

Keep out of reach of children.

If sw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.

DOSAGE AND ADMINISTRATION

Directions:

cleanse affected area with mild soap and warm water dry thoroughly apply Vitamin A & Vitamin D ointment in a thin layer to the affected area directly to the skin or by spreading on sterile gauze or clean cloth bandage loosely

Other information:

do not use if seal is punctured or is not visible. To open, reverse cap to puncture seal store at room temperature see crimp of tube for Lot Number and Exp. Date

Inactive Ingredients

fragrance, lanolin, paraffin, vitamin A (as palmitate), vitamin D
